Do not tune around a fuel-pressure problem. Verify pressure mechanically before chasing the calibration.
Injector sizing should account for fuel type, target power, duty-cycle margin and accurate characterization data.
Cooling, fluid health and converter strategy matter just as much as the shift table on a heavy truck.
Plan the whole conversion before buying the transmission: control, crossmember, driveshaft, cooler lines and converter.
Mount choice affects accessory clearance, oil-pan clearance, fan spacing and transmission location.
Header and exhaust fitment can create downstream problems if sensor placement and floor clearance are ignored.
A good meter solves more swap and drivability problems than replacing parts at random.
Bad grounds create strange symptoms. Build power and ground paths like they matter—because they do.
Rear gear choice should be made with transmission ratios, tire diameter, vehicle weight and intended use together.
Use the right tightening method for critical fasteners rather than guessing by feel.

A few measurements and decisions eliminate a huge amount of wrong-part frustration.
Write down the truck generation, engine, transmission, tire diameter, rear gear, controller type and actual physical clearances before ordering anything. “LS-compatible” is not the same thing as “fits this exact truck.”
